    "those funding the 3b's (sic) are seeing an ever increasing risk in FAS"

    Surely you mean ever DECREASING risk? The last six months has seen a Native Title Agreement, Mining Leases granted and a Finance Agreement for $300 million announced! The market has savaged most commodity stocks during that period and SPs reflect that. Hopefully 2012 will be a brighter place across the board. Until the final conditions of the finance agreement are satisfied, then 3Bs are a harsh reality of continued existence for many companies like FAS. The sooner we get the Off-Take agreement announced and see the cash coming in, the better. In the meantime, work continues on producing the infrastucture for the SHIP mining operation and further ongoing exploration, all of which costs money.
